Modern Zhaoling
Afternoon sunlight filters through the dense cypress forest, casting dappled shadows on the massive earthen mound and the ruins of the offering hall at Zhaoling Mausoleum.
Professor Liang Jinsheng, a renowned Chinese archaeologist specializing in Tang Dynasty archaeology, is currently teaching his students at Zhaoling Mausoleum.
"Note the changes in the rammed earth layers and the brick and stone masonry method here, which are significantly different from those in the main mausoleum area, suggesting that there may have been later additions or modifications..."
Professor Liang explained, his laser rangefinder and recording tablet never leaving his hands.
Suddenly, a dull creaking sound came, followed by the sound of earth and stones falling.
"Professor! Over there! The sidewall of Excavation Square D3!"
A sharp-eyed graduate student exclaimed.
Everyone looked in the direction of the sound.
A section of the wall had somehow collapsed, revealing a dark, jagged hole!
Dust filled the air, forming a murky pillar of light under the sun.
"Step back! Be careful!"
Despite the shock, Professor Liang remained calm and immediately directed his team members to retreat to a safe distance. He then put on a protective mask and helmet, turned on a powerful flashlight, and cautiously went forward to investigate.
The dust gradually settled.
The beam of the flashlight pierced the darkness, providing initial illumination of the cave interior.
It appeared to be a small stone chamber that had been sealed off for a long time.
"Quick! Get the equipment! Carefully clean the hole, and make sure it's supported!"
Upon seeing this, Professor Liang became very excited, and his voice even trembled slightly.
The team members acted quickly, setting up lighting equipment and carefully widening and reinforcing the opening with professional tools.
Professor Liang then cautiously entered the stone chamber.
In the middle of the stone chamber, there was a dark, heavy metal bar with spiral patterns on its surface. Although it had been sealed for thousands of years, it still gleamed with a cold, hard luster in the darkness of the Zhaoling Mausoleum.
It lay there quietly, forming a stark contrast with the exquisite Tang Dynasty stone carvings and murals surrounding it.
Professor Liang looked at the long metal bar, his voice becoming even more excited.
"No mistake! Look at the texture, look at the material!"
He stepped forward, his white-gloved hand lightly stroking the metal surface, as if afraid that touching it would tarnish this priceless treasure.
"The Veritable Records of Emperor Taizong clearly state that 'in the ninth year of the Zhenguan era, the emperor placed a divine iron at the Zhuque Gate, called the Zhenguan Immortal Iron, which withstood countless blows without moving an inch!' This spiral pattern perfectly matches the strange spiral pattern described in historical records!"
He suddenly turned around and saw the stunned students behind him, especially the girl who had first noticed the strange thing.
"Kobayashi! You've done a great job! This is a crucial artifact that corroborates historical records!"
"This is the 'Zhenguan Divine Iron' that Emperor Taizong used to inspire the people and demonstrate the power of the nation!"
The girl called Kobayashi stared blankly at the Zhenguan Divine Iron.
Is this the legendary Zhenguan Divine Iron?
But why does this Zhenguan Divine Iron look like... the rebar on a construction site?
She opened her mouth, but seeing the professor and the group of students' excited expressions, she couldn't help but speak.
"Professor Liang, this... looks like rebar."
"Nonsense!"
Professor Liang turned around abruptly.
"Kobayashi! Archaeology is a discipline that requires a rigorous attitude!"
"Rebar? That's a product of modern industry! Did your country have blast furnace rebar rolling mills in the Tang Dynasty?"
He pointed to the metal strip, his tone resolute.
"This pattern, as clearly recorded in historical texts, is a unique spiral pattern, a distinctive feature of the immortal iron!"
"This is a national treasure, irrefutable physical evidence of the prosperous Zhenguan era!"
"Don't use your superficial modern knowledge to make wild guesses!"
Other classmates also cast strange glances at them, some with sympathy, some with incomprehension, and some with mockery.
Does anyone know of any threaded steel bars from the Tang Dynasty?
Xiaolin's face instantly turned bright red.
She examined the Zhenguan Divine Iron several more times.
The more I look at it, the more it resembles it!!!
Isn't this just rebar?
Professor Liang carefully cleaned the Zhenguan Divine Iron with his white-gloved hands, sighing with emotion.
"It's good that young people have imaginations, but it's even more important to respect history and physical objects."
"You must remember that we are not facing cold, lifeless objects, but witnesses to a rich history."
"This 'Zhenguan Divine Iron' embodies Emperor Taizong's ambition, the Tang Dynasty's formidable military achievements, and the spirit of that open and progressive era!"
Professor Liang paused, then looked at Xiaolin again.
"As for that rebar?"
"How is that possible!"
"We archaeologists need to be rigorous. How could such a thing have existed in the Tang Dynasty?"
"If that really happened, wouldn't that mean the Tang Dynasty had blast furnace rebar rolling mills?"
"How is that possible?"
The students nodded and took notes attentively.
Xiao Lin glanced at Professor Liang, who looked very serious, then at the rebar, and found it all increasingly absurd. He simply took a picture and sent it to his father.
Professor Liang immediately called for help.
It's also a way of having someone come and witness it.
Soon, several elderly professors who were also visiting Zhaoling with their students arrived.
"Old Zhang, look at this oxide layer! This patina!"
An elderly professor with gray hair, wearing a magnifying glass, almost pressed his face against the rebar.
"Perfectly natural; this cannot be artificially aged in modern times! It has been in a naturally formed state for at least a thousand years!"
The metallurgical expert, known as Old Zhang, carefully scanned the elements on the screen with a portable spectrometer, his brow furrowed as he looked at the composition displayed.
"Iron, carbon, manganese, silicon... and trace amounts of sulfur and phosphorus... This composition, this ratio, is very... very well-balanced, even advanced."
"But strangely, the content of impurities and the proportion of certain trace elements do not match the known smelting techniques of the Tang Dynasty..."
"If it doesn't match, that's fine!"
Another expert on Sui and Tang history slapped his thigh excitedly.
"What do the history books say?"
"Iron remnants from the Celestial Realm!"
"Is it comparable to the technology used in our mortal realm? Look at these patterns!"
He gestured with his hand towards the clearly defined spiral pattern.
"So uniform and consistent, it's imbued with a certain...industrial aesthetic!"
"This could never have been forged by the hand of Tang Dynasty craftsmen! This in itself is the best proof of its celestial origin!"
Everyone nodded in agreement, their gazes toward the rebar becoming even more intense.
Xiaolin stood on the periphery of the crowd, secretly glancing at the WeChat message her father had just sent on her phone.
"Girl, where did you get this picture? This is HRB400 rebar, the old national standard. It's used less now, but you can definitely still find a lot in the construction site warehouse."
"What's wrong? You archaeologists test this stuff?"
It was followed by a meme of someone picking their nose.
Xiao Lin:......
Looking at Professor Liang's expression, she spoke again.
"Professor, um... I asked my father, and he said this is exactly the same as the HRB400. Could it be a mixed-in one?"
"Blending in?"
A professor adjusted his glasses and first offered a word of praise.
"Kobayashi, your spirit of inquiry is commendable."
Then he pointed to this place and said.
"But look closely, this is the core area of Zhaoling Mausoleum, the undisturbed burial chamber!"
"The soil stratification is clear, with no trace of modern intrusion!"
"The location where this sacred iron was unearthed perfectly matches the historical record that Emperor Taizong moved it to the side of the Imperial Ancestral Temple for worship in his later years!"
"How could it possibly be some modern building material that was mixed in later?"
He pointed to the meticulously prepared archaeological excavation squares and stratigraphic markers around him.
Another expert also said with a smile.
"We must trust science, trust stratigraphy, and trust carbon-14 dating!"
"We must trust the clear records in historical texts! All of this points to one conclusion—this is the lost Zhenguan Divine Iron, a treasure lost for a thousand years!"
Another veteran expert spoke up with a smile.
"Little girl, I know this is hard to understand. But history is often more amazing than we imagine."
"Perhaps, in some unknown area, the Tang Dynasty did indeed possess technologies far beyond our imagination, but they have been lost."
"And this 'divine iron' is the key to opening that door!"
"I told you long ago it was impossible! My student is just stubborn."
Professor Liang criticized, but his tone was full of pride.
The other professor chuckled.
"In our line of work, stubbornness is actually an advantage."
He patted Xiaolin on the shoulder.
"Great! I have high hopes for you."
After saying that, he walked up to the Zhenguan Divine Iron and examined it carefully.
"Don't be fooled by its resemblance to rebar; it absolutely cannot be rebar!!!"
"But the little girl's doubts aren't wrong; it does look like rebar!"
A professor chuckled and walked over to the Zhenguan Divine Iron, carefully examining it with his instruments.
After the test, he chuckled and joked.
"But it's strange, the composition and manufacturing process of this Zhenguan Divine Iron are exactly the same as those of our country's rebar!"
All the professors froze simultaneously.
"That can't be!"
A professor chuckled and walked over to the testing equipment to take a look.
After a moment, the professor fell silent.
"What a fucking coincidence?"
Even the usually refined professor couldn't help but swear.
"This thing has almost the exact same composition as rebar!!!"
"impossible!"
"Absolutely impossible!!!"
The professors immediately refuted this.
It's ridiculous!
Did they have rebar in the Tang Dynasty?
Is this the same Tang Dynasty he remembers?
